UK Mega 2021 Lincolnshire
Cleetho Seato!

What: An opportunity to enjoy the Lincolnshire beaches and to help keep our planet tidy.
Where: Humberston Fitties Sailing Club
When: Wednesday 4th August 2021 10am – 12pm
A full safety briefing will take place at the start of the event. Please try to be there for that!
Why: Geocachers are renowned the world over for their commitment to keeping clean, safe and tidy the environment in which we play- our 'gameboard'. This event has been organised to do exactly that. It is just as important to take away our waste and dispose of it safely as it is to avoid littering and tidy up after ourselves and others.
Who: Anyone can attend this event but children should be accompanied. This is a undulating and uneven surface and may provde difficult for pushchairs, buggies and wheelchairs. The logbook will be accessible to attendees, however.
What do I need to bring? Gloves and litter pickers, if you have them. Everything else will be provided.
What should I collect? Any litter that you feel comfortable removing. If you see anything sharp such as a needle or blade, or come across a fly-tipped area, please do not touch it but alert a member of the Mega team. If you're not sure, just ask.
What do I do with the litter I collect? Bring any litter you have collected to the starting point which will be staffed throughout the event. All bags left there will be disposed of by the Mega team.
